Abstract:
A method for resource capacity collaboration includes accessing an assignment of an item used in producing a product for a customer to a first resource () of a factory () in a first production period, accessing a capacity value () representing a capacity of the first resource () to process one or more items in the first production period, accessing a demand value () representing a demand placed on the first resource () in the first production period by the assignment of the item () to the first resource (), automatically generating a notification if the demand value () exceeds the capacity value (), automatically communicating the notification to a user associated with the customer, and reassigning at least a portion of the demand placed on the first resource () in the first production period to at least one of a second resource () and a second production period.
